Key Highlights of Congress' $886 Billion Defense Bill

TL;DR Summary
Congress passed the National Defense Authorization Act for Fiscal Year 2024, a defense bill that includes provisions for national security and Utah, with $886 billion allocated for defense needs and the largest pay increase for service members in two decades. The bill also directs funding to Ukraine and Israel, authorizes new military construction projects, and includes measures to protect against foreign threats. Sen. Mitt Romney added provisions to improve passport services, support military service, and address the military recruitment crisis. The bill is expected to be signed into law by President Joe Biden.
